当你在TPWallet里“搜索不到”某个代币/合约/项目时,通常并不等同于“该资产不存在”。更常见的情况是:链数据源、索引规则、网络/路由配置、代币列表策略、安全校验、合约接口可解析性等环节出现了偏差。下面从安全机制、合约经验、专业见识、高科技创新、可靠数字交易、代币风险六个角度做系统化分析,并给出可操作的排查思路。
一、安全机制:为什么会“搜不到”,以及钱包在保护你什么
1)代币列表与风险过滤
许多钱包的“可搜索”结果来自代币索引服务(Token Registry/Indexer)或链上元数据抓取。对高风险合约,钱包可能进行:
- 黑名单/灰名单过滤
- 交易/合约行为异常阈值拦截
- 元数据不完整导致不展示
因此,你看到的“搜不到”,可能是钱包为了降低钓鱼与欺诈风险而做的“默认隐藏”。
2)链路校验与权限控制
TPWallet在进行代币显示/交易时,往往会做合约调用可行性验证(如symbol、decimals、transfer接口兼容性等)。若合约不符合标准(例如非ERC20变体、返回值异常),钱包可能不会把它纳入搜索结果或无法生成可靠显示字段。

3)防钓鱼与反冒名
一些项目会出现“同名不同合约”的情况。为避免同名诱导,钱包可能采用:
- 合约地址唯一映射
- 可信来源优先
- 元数据一致性验证
当你用“名称/符号”去搜,但结果无法通过校验规则时,也会表现为“搜不到”。
可执行建议(安全优先):
- 不要依赖“搜得到就安全”,先确认合约地址。
- 避免从站外链接直接导入不明地址。
- 如果项目来自官方渠道,尽量核对合约地址与链ID。
二、合约经验:合约不标准是“搜不到”的常见根因
1)symbol/decimals异常
标准代币通常实现:symbol()、decimals()、balanceOf()、transfer()等。如果这些方法:
- revert/报错
- 返回空或非预期类型
- gas消耗异常导致调用失败
钱包的解析器可能无法读取元数据,从而不展示在搜索/列表中。
2)代理合约与升级机制
很多代币使用可升级代理(Proxy/Upgrade)架构。若你的搜索依赖的是“实现合约/代理合约”的特定识别方式,而钱包索引尚未跟进升级后的实现逻辑,就可能“搜不到”或展示异常。
3)非标准实现(ERC20变体)
常见变体包括:
- 并非ERC20但声称为ERC20
- transfer返回值不符合规范(如不返回bool)
- 自定义的权限/黑名单/白名单逻辑
钱包为了稳健交易,会选择不把这类代币暴露在“可搜索清单”,或仅在你手动导入合约后才可用。
可执行建议:
- 让你手上的代币“搜索关键字”尽量替换为“合约地址”。
- 对不熟悉合约,先在区块浏览器验证是否为标准接口。
三、专业见识:索引、网络与路由策略导致的“显示差异”
1)链网络未切换或路由未匹配
TPWallet搜索结果往往跟随当前网络/链配置。你可能在:
- 以太坊主网搜索却该代币在BSC/Arbitrum/Polygon
- 或钱包默认显示主网,但你看到的项目在另一链
于是自然“搜不到”。
2)代币索引更新延迟
即便合约已上链,钱包的索引服务也需要时间:
- 新合约上架后需要抓取与校验
- 元数据解析需要时间
因此“刚发布”或“刚部署”的项目,可能短时间内不出现在搜索框。
3)多地址映射(wrapped/bridge版本)
同一项目可能存在:
- 原生代币
- 经过桥接/包装后的版本

如果你搜的是原生符号,但钱包当前索引的是wrapped版本(或反之),也可能出现“搜不到/搜到的不是你要的”。
可执行建议:
- 明确目标链ID(Chain)与代币合约地址。
- 交叉比对:在浏览器/官方文档确认该代币“合约地址+链”。
四、高科技创新:钱包如何用“工程化方式”解决可用性与安全性的矛盾
从行业趋势看,钱包通常会结合多种技术来提升体验:
- 多源数据聚合:链上读写、索引服务、可信注册表
- 智能解析器:对合约接口进行静态/动态探测
- 缓存与增量更新:减少RPC压力并加快搜索
- 行为安全检测:对合约交互做风险评分
当某个代币在某些步骤失败(例如元数据解析失败、风险评分过高、数据源暂未覆盖),就可能只在“手动导入/高级交互”中可见,而不会出现在搜索。
你可以把“搜不到”理解成:系统尚未能用“足够可靠的信息”把它安全地展示给你。
五、可靠数字交易:即使搜不到,也不代表无法安全交易
1)不要用“关键词猜测”,改用“地址确定性”
可靠交易的第一原则是:资产由“合约地址”确定,而不是由“名称/符号”猜测。
你可以:
- 使用合约地址手动添加/导入(若钱包支持)
- 或通过交易所/官方桥/官方教程获得精确合约地址
2)先做最小权限验证再转账
在你真正交互前,尽量做到:
- 先确认代币合约是否可读(symbol/decimals)
- 小额试单
- 关注授权(approve)权限是否过宽
3)确认Gas与网络环境
交易失败有时不是合约问题,而是:
- Gas不足
- 网络拥堵
- 路由/交换路径不可用
但这些通常会表现为“交易失败”,而非“搜不到”。不过排查时仍要一并考虑。
六、代币风险:为什么“搜不到”可能是钱包风控后的“提示”
1)合约层风险
- 可能是可疑代币合约/仿冒合约
- 可能存在可转移性限制(如冻结、黑名单、税费机制等)
- 可能存在非透明的权限控制(owner权限过大)
2)流动性与可交易风险
即便你能添加并显示,仍要警惕:
- DEX流动性极低导致滑点巨大
- 交易对不存在或频繁迁移
- 代币价格操纵空间大
3)元数据与来源风险
- symbol/名称不一致
- 合约部署者地址与可信度无关
- 官方信息缺失或被“同名分叉”淹没
结论:从“搜不到”反推风险等级
- 若确实是你没切对链或索引未更新:通常可通过换链/确认地址解决。
- 若合约不标准或解析失败:可通过浏览器核验接口,再决定是否交互。
- 若疑似被风控过滤:把“搜不到”当作系统给你的安全警报,优先核验来源与合约。
最终建议(简明流程)
1)确认当前网络/链是否正确。
2)用合约地址替代名称搜索。
3)在区块浏览器核对:合约类型、symbol/decimals、权限结构、是否可转移。
4)若仍无法显示:尝试手动导入(前提是地址来自官方/可验证渠道)。
5)交易前小额试单并关注approve/授权范围。
6)对低流动性或来源不明代币提高警惕。
只要你遵循“地址确定性 + 合约可读性 + 风控核验 + 小额验证”,即使遇到“TPWallet搜索不到”,也更可能做出可靠、可控的数字资产操作。
评论
MikaChen
搜不到不一定是坏事,反而可能是风控过滤了可疑元数据或索引还没更新;先核对合约地址再说。
ZoeWang
很实用的排查框架:链切换、索引延迟、合约接口标准性这三块往往就能解释大多数“搜不到”。
KaiMori
强调“用地址确定资产”这一点我很赞,名称/符号同名分叉在DeFi里太常见了。
LunaQiao
代币风险部分写得到位:不只看能不能导入,还要看权限、冻结/黑名单和流动性。
ARIA_89
高科技那段理解成钱包工程化折中也合理:可靠性不足就不展示,这其实是安全的一部分。
小舟不渡
建议做小额试单和控制approve授权范围,尤其遇到没搜到只能手动添加的情况,更要谨慎。